Alcoholic Beverages Market Competitive Landscape
The spirits market has experienced dynamic growth as consumers increasingly seek premium, craft, and innovative alcoholic products. This segment includes whiskey, vodka, rum, gin, tequila, and other distilled beverages, offering a wide variety of flavors and experiences. Distribution Channels and Market Share
Distribution channels are critical for expanding market share. Spirits are sold through bars, restaurants, retail stores, online platforms, and subscription services. Industry analysis indicates that multi-channel approaches, including direct-to-consumer platforms, help brands reach broader audiences, enhance visibility, and strengthen market share, fueling long-term growth.
